UI效果 3 自定義Dialog

2021-08-26 02:04:43 字數 419 閱讀 4963

在這篇部落格中,你可以了解到下面幾項內容:

<1>layoutinflater 的使用

<2>dialog、alertdialog與自定義布局

<3> button 的onclick屬性

上幾張效果圖,小秀一下!

執行,介面就是兩個button

自定義dialog

自定義alertdialog

1. activity**

2. main.xml

<?xml version="1.0" encoding="utf-8"?> 這裡需要注意,兩個button都設定了onclick屬性,看看activity**中有兩個對應的方法。

3. 自定義布局檔案about.xml

自定義自己的Dialog

設定鍵盤監聽事件 if mkeylistener null 獲取對話方塊布局 view layout inflater.inflate r.layout.alert dialog,viewgroup activity context findviewbyid r.id.parentpanel lay...

自定義dialog寬度全屏

alertdialog.builder dialog new alertdialog.builder unbindbankcardactivity.this,r.style.dialog fs view view view.inflate unbindbankcardactivity.this,r....

Flutter 自定義Dialog彈窗

廢話不多話,先看效果圖如下 以上場景中 邏輯都差不多,源 自行修改即可!這裡僅展示退出登入場景 邏輯其實很簡單,重寫dialog類即可。邏輯 如下 import package flutter material.dart class dialogwidget extends dialog super...